/* heartbeat */
#define HB_DEFAULT_HA_PORT_ID (59901)
#define HB_DEFAULT_APPLY_MAX_MEM_SIZE (500)
#define HB_DEFAULT_INIT_TIMER_IN_MSECS (10*1000)
#define HB_DEFAULT_HEARTBEAT_INTERVAL_IN_MSECS (500)
#define HB_DEFAULT_CALC_SCORE_INTERVAL_IN_MSECS (3*1000)
#define HB_DEFAULT_CHECK_VALID_PING_SERVER_INTERVAL_IN_MSECS (1*60*60*1000)
#define HB_TEMP_CHECK_VALID_PING_SERVER_INTERVAL_IN_MSECS (5*60*1000)
#define HB_DEFAULT_FAILOVER_WAIT_TIME_IN_MSECS (3*1000)
#define HB_DEFAULT_START_CONFIRM_INTERVAL_IN_MSECS (3*1000)
#define HB_DEFAULT_DEREG_CONFIRM_INTERVAL_IN_MSECS (500)
#define HB_DEFAULT_MAX_PROCESS_START_CONFIRM (20)
#define HB_DEFAULT_MAX_PROCESS_DEREG_CONFIRM (120)
#define HB_DEFAULT_UNACCEPTABLE_PROC_RESTART_TIMEDIFF_IN_MSECS (2*60*1000)
#define HB_DEFAULT_CHANGEMODE_INTERVAL_IN_MSECS (5*1000)
#define HB_DEFAULT_MAX_HEARTBEAT_GAP (5)
#define HB_MIN_DIFF_CHECK_DISK_FAILURE_INTERVAL_IN_SECS (10)
#define HB_JOB_TIMER_IMMEDIATELY (0)
#define HB_JOB_TIMER_WAIT_A_SECOND (1*1000)
#define HB_JOB_TIMER_WAIT_500_MILLISECOND (5*100)
#define HB_JOB_TIMER_WAIT_100_MILLISECOND (1*100)
#define HB_DISK_FAILURE_CHECK_TIMER_IN_MSECS (1*100)
#define HB_START_WAITING_TIME_IN_SECS (10)
#define HB_STOP_WAITING_TIME_IN_SECS (1)
/* heartbeat resource process type */
enum hb_proc_type
{
HB_PTYPE_SERVER = 0,
HB_PTYPE_COPYLOGDB = 1,
HB_PTYPE_APPLYLOGDB = 2,
HB_PTYPE_MAX
};
typedef enum hb_proc_type HB_PROC_TYPE;
#define HB_PTYPE_SERVER_STR "HA-server"
#define HB_PTYPE_COPYLOGDB_STR "HA-copylogdb"
#define HB_PTYPE_APPLYLOGDB_STR "HA-applylogdb"
#define HB_PTYPE_STR_SZ (16)
enum HBP_CLUSTER_MESSAGE
{
HBP_CLUSTER_HEARTBEAT = 0,
HBP_CLUSTER_MSG_MAX
};
#define HB_MAX_GROUP_ID_LEN (64)
#define HB_MAX_SZ_PROC_EXEC_PATH (128)
#define HB_MAX_NUM_PROC_ARGV (16)
#define HB_MAX_SZ_PROC_ARGV (64)
#define HB_MAX_SZ_PROC_ARGS (HB_MAX_NUM_PROC_ARGV*HB_MAX_SZ_PROC_ARGV)
/* heartbeat node state */
enum HB_NODE_STATE
{
HB_NSTATE_UNKNOWN = 0,
HB_NSTATE_SLAVE = 1,
HB_NSTATE_TO_BE_MASTER = 2,
HB_NSTATE_TO_BE_SLAVE = 3,
HB_NSTATE_MASTER = 4,
HB_NSTATE_REPLICA = 5,
HB_NSTATE_MAX
};
#define HB_NSTATE_UNKNOWN_STR "unknown"
#define HB_NSTATE_SLAVE_STR "slave"
#define HB_NSTATE_TO_BE_MASTER_STR "to-be-master"
#define HB_NSTATE_TO_BE_SLAVE_STR "to-be-slave"
#define HB_NSTATE_MASTER_STR "master"
#define HB_NSTATE_REPLICA_STR "replica"
#define HB_NSTATE_STR_SZ (32)
typedef enum HB_NODE_STATE HB_NODE_STATE_TYPE;
/*
* heartbeat cluster message header and body
*/
/* heartbeat net header */
typedef struct hbp_header HBP_HEADER;
struct hbp_header
{
unsigned char type;
#if defined(HPUX) || defined(_AIX) || defined(sparc)
char r:1; /* is request? */
char reserved:7;
#else
char reserved:7;
char r:1; /* is request? */
#endif
unsigned short len;
unsigned int seq;
char group_id[HB_MAX_GROUP_ID_LEN];
char orig_host_name[CUB_MAXHOSTNAMELEN];
char dest_host_name[CUB_MAXHOSTNAMELEN];
};
